Department overview :
The Product Control team is part of the wider Global Middle Office (GMO) team that plays an important role within Finance. The GMO teams include the Product Control, Valuations, Collateral Management and Risk & Operations Middle Office functions. The Product Control (PC) team is an independent control function that ensures the integrity of Nomura's financial statements. This is through the preparation and independent verification of daily and monthly P&Ls. In addition, PC review trade booking and valuation flows, perform balance sheet reconciliation and substantiation. PC ensures the integrity,pleteness and accuracy of all trading Profit and Loss (P&L) positions and related corporate data. The team works closely with various Corporate Functions and the business to enable a robust control framework together with a strong understanding of the business and associated risks.
PC work closely with the Wholesale division supporting the business and their trading activities. They also work closely with Risk, Operations, IT, Legal andpliance as well as other functions within the Finance division. PC provide management with valuable insight into the Wholesale trading performance and key financial information. The team reports locally to the AEJ Deputy CFO and globally into the Global Head of Middle Office.
